BERTRANDVILLE – Assumption Parish Sheriff Leland Falcon reports the arrest of Chaninthorn Jenice Cuney, 38, of 700 Henning Drive, Sulphur, La., on felony charges resulting from a disturbance on Tuesday afternoon at a residence in Bertrandville, La.
Deputies were dispatched to the location in question and were provided a description of a suspect vehicle which had purportedly caused extensive damage to private property at the location of the dispute. Deputies did notice severe damage to the vehicle as well.
Upon investigating the actual crime scene and circumstances which led up to this incident, deputies determined that a suspect and the victim were engaged in a dispute. The suspect, now identified as Chaninthorn Jenice Cuney, ran her vehicle into several automobiles as well as a home and other personal property.
Chaninthorn Jenice Cuney was arrested and booked into the Assumption Parish Detention Center on charges of:
*Felony Criminal Damage to Property
*Reckless Operation of a Motor Vehicle with an Accident.
Chaninthorn Jenice Cuney is incarcerated pending a bond hearing.
